Business Standard Cloud kitchens' GMV to quintuple to $2-3 billion by 2025: RedSeer
The Indian food market, which is slowly seeing a shift from unorganised to organised, is expected to be driven by the organised segment in the near future. Demand for the organised segment (QSR, dine-in and cloud kitchen) is growing owing to increasing internet penetration, safety and hygiene standards maintained by the players, according to internetfocused consulting firm RedSeer. Customer satisfaction
Cloud kitchens have been able to drive customer satisfaction as well. New brands that have emerged via cloud kitchen models have secured higher customer ratings than established QSR brands As a result, cloud kitchens are likely to see 5-6x growth in gross merchan- dise value (GMV) to $2-3bn by 2025
